Background:
The National Training & Productivity Centre is re-opening
its Fashion Incubation Centre (formerly known as Garment Factory) located at
FNU Nabua campus. Sewing Machinists are required to use electronic sewing
machines to stitch pieces of fabric together to make clothes, upholstery or
other items. They will also assist in an upkeep of machines installed in
fashion incubation centre with compliance of OHS principles constantly at work
and to facilitate smooth work flow.
Roles and Responsibilities:
- Stitching together full garments or fabric products by following a
pattern or instruction.
- Feeding
garment or textile sections through the machine.
- Checking that
finished work matches pattern instructions.
- Carrying out
basic maintenance, such as cleaning and oiling machines.
- Following
health and safety guidelines.
- Changing
machine settings for different jobs.
- Maintain an
inventory of materials, tools and supplies.
- Resolve
problems and imperfections.
- Keep a record
of defective materials and finished products.
- Ensure all
tools, equipment, materials, and activities are in readiness for scheduled
practical classes.
- Using fabric
cutter to cut and trim a variety of manufactured items.
- Ability to
meet deadlines.
